The founder of DeGods' Wallet was hacked, and 16 DeGods NFTs were stolen.
BlockBeats news, on May 16, according to Decrypt, the Solana Wallet of DeGods founder Frank (real name Rohun Vora) was hacked, resulting in the theft of 16 DeGods NFTs that were sold on the open market, with losses amounting to about 108 SOL (approximately $19,000). Frank stated that the attack originated from his trading laptop being compromised, but the attack was limited to a single wallet. This incident occurred just days after he announced his resignation as the project's CEO. Frank denied speculation on social media about his active selling of NFTs and emphasized that he still holds a large number of DeGods NFTs in other wallets, as well as DEGOD Tokens worth over $50,000.
